What can I see and do near Ichizo Hayashi Statue?
Osaka Science Museum, Osaka Museum of History, and Osaka Museum of Housing and Living feature a variety of fascinating exhibits to see while you're in town. Sights like Osaka Central Public Hall, Osaka Tenmangu Shrine, and Hozen-ji Temple are must-sees while exploring the area. You can watch performances at Festival Hall, Sankei Hall Breeze, and Orix Theater if you're interested in local theater.
